Question

I have a SmartWatch MN2. I understand that OnTouch is called every time there is a touch event (TOUCH_ACTION_PRESS, TOUCH_ACTION_LONGPRESS, or TOUCH_ACTION_RELEASE). I can get only the start point coordinates (PRESS) and the end point coordinates (RELEASE) when I touch the screen. But There might be many touch points between the start and end points. If I used SmartWatch2 SW2, can I find all those touch points in between?

Solution

There is currently no way to do that unfortunately. The watch does support swipe events so perhaps you could use that instead, depending on what you are trying to accomplish obviously.
